McLaren: Seeing floor pictures made them say ‘hats off to Red Bull’Given an eagle-eyed view of Red Bull’s floor and its vortexes, McLaren team boss Andrea Stella says all he can say after examining those photographs is “hats off to Red Bull”.
“So to be honest,” he added, “when I saw it, I said hats off to Red Bull. I can understand why they have this kind of performance.”As Sky Sports’ pit lane reporter Ted Kravitz put it, “even the little guide fences have got guide fences of their own on the Red Bull” with the Briton labelling the RB19’s floor a “thing of wonder and beauty”.
“It’s more a global concept than something else,” he explained, “and you can’t copy just one part of the car.”
